Output e4c86580a39ec54da088685fe303d61e18a28dbde20d29d199f05576a9d07756:1

value
6333882
script pubkey
OP_0 OP_PUSHBYTES_20 66a7a4b600d672f017246ba8a31895ae3e3da948
address
bc1qv6n6fdsq6ee0q9eydw52xxy44clrm22g4wrwxa
transaction
e4c86580a39ec54da088685fe303d61e18a28dbde20d29d199f05576a9d07756
spent
true